Laerskool Jim Fouche, situated amidst the urban landscapes of the Gauteng Province, is a public primary school offering ordinary education. Located at 1, Foyle Ave, Crosby, Johannesburg, Johannesburg in the vibrant suburb of Crosby, Johannesburg, Johannesburg, South Africa, it stands as a beacon of dedicated learning within the Gauteng community.

School Fees

Laerskool Jim Fouche, as a fee-paying public school, requires tuition fees for enrollment. Fees typically range from R24,000 to R36,000 per year, depending on various factors such as grade level and additional services offered. For the most accurate and up-to-date information on fees payable, individuals are encouraged to directly contact the school administration. The school is classified as a Quintile 5 institution.

Statistics

In 2023, Laerskool Jim Fouche maintained a conducive learning environment with 1008 learners and a dedicated teaching staff of 32 educators. This configuration translated to a high student-to-teacher ratio of 32:1, reflecting the school’s commitment to personalized instruction and academic support.
